MLB: Atlanta 6, Milwaukee 2

ATLANTA, May 2 (UPI) -- Alex Gonzalez cracked a bases-clearing double to put Atlanta ahead Monday and the Braves went on to record a 6-2 victory over Milwaukee.

Trailing 2-1 entering the sixth, the Braves scored four times off Brewers starter Yovani Gallardo (2-2).

Chipper Jones walked, Dan Uggla singled and Freddie Freeman drew a base on balls to load the bases before Gonzalez sent them all home with a double to left field.

Gonzalez then scored on Nate McLouth's RBI single, completing the rally and making a winner of Jair Jurrjens (3-0). The Atlanta starter limited Milwaukee to two runs on seven hits during his 7 2/3-inning effort.

David Ross added a solo shot among two hits for Atlanta, which won the first of a four-game series against Milwaukee.

Gallardo was lifted after five-plus innings, charged with allowing five runs on nine hits.

Yuniesky Betancourt put the Brewers ahead with a two-run triple in the fourth inning.
